This year, the European network of McDonald's buys Hungarian ingredients for 15 billion HUF
This year, the European network of McDonald's will purchase Hungarian ingredients for about 15 billion HUF – told the company's Hungarian subsidiary.
The value and volume of the products from Hungarian suppliers have been increasing for years: in 2009, the fast food chain purchased 18,670 tons of goods worth 13.9 billion HUF from Hungary. McDonald's European network in 2010 bought 21,067 tons of products for 14.6 billion HUF. This year, the annual procurement value is expected to grow to 14.9 billion HUF and volume to 21,807 tons – reports MTI.
